Formal Ways to Say “Sit” in French to a Dog

When speaking to your dog formally in French, you can use the following words or phrases to command them to sit:

1. Assieds-toi: This is the standard and most widely used formal command for “sit” in French. Pronounced as “ah-see twah,” it is a direct translation of the word “sit” in English.

Remember to use an authoritative tone, and reinforce the command with positive reinforcement such as treats or praise when your dog follows it correctly. Consistency is key to successful training.

Informal Ways to Say “Sit” in French to a Dog

Informal language is often used in everyday situations. Here are some informal ways to tell your dog to sit in French:

1. Assis!: Pronounced as “ah-see,” this is a more casual and shortened form of “assieds-toi.” It expresses the command in a direct and concise manner.

2. Viens t’asseoir: Another informal way to say “come sit” in French is pronounced as “vyahn tass-wahr.” It combines the command to come with the instruction to sit, making it useful for guiding your dog to a specific spot before asking them to sit.

Remember, it is important to choose one method consistently while training your dog. This will help them understand and respond better to your commands.

Tips for Teaching Your Dog to Sit in French

Here are some helpful tips to train your dog to sit in French:

  1. Stay consistent: Use the same command every time you want your dog to sit. Consistency will help them grasp the meaning of the word and respond accordingly.
  2. Use positive reinforcement: Reward your dog with treats, affection, or praise when they successfully sit on command. This positive reinforcement will encourage them to repeat the behavior.
  3. Be patient: Every dog learns at their own pace. Don’t get discouraged if your dog takes some time to understand the command. Patience and consistency are crucial for effective training.
  4. Practice regularly: Incorporate short training sessions into your routine. Regular practice will reinforce the command and help your dog master the skill of sitting on command in French.

Examples of How to Say “Sit” in French to a Dog

Let’s see some examples of how to say “sit” in French to your furry friend:

Example 1
You: Assieds-toi, Max!
(Translation: Sit, Max!)

Example 2
You: Assis, bon chien!
(Translation: Sit, good dog!)

Example 3
You: Viens t’asseoir ici, Bella!
(Translation: Come sit here, Bella!)
